Short course hypofractionated whole breast irradiation after conservative surgery: a single institution phase II study

Abstract
To assess the oncologic outcomes of hypofractionated whole breast irradiation (Hypo-WBI).Eligible patients had undergone breast conservative surgery for early breast cancer (pTis-2) and none/limited nodal involvement. Hypo-WBI consisted of 34 Gy in 10 daily fractions over 2 weeks to the whole breast three-dimensional conformal radiotherapy (3DCRT), followed by a single fraction of 8 Gy to the tumor bed after 1 week (electrons).
